‘prince arthurs landing’ by brook mcilroy

 

commencing in 2006, the city of thunder bay commissioned a team led by brook mcilroy to design its new mixed-use waterfront destination that would radically enhance the city’s image and high quality of life. prince arthur’s landing demonstrates innovation in creating activities, forms and spaces that integrate local culture and are reflective the uniquely indigenous opportunities of sustainable community buildings in north america.

 

the redesign of the city’s historic port is based on a philosophy of sustainable revitalization which embodies the spirit, materiality and culture of canada’s north. the waterfront’s network of natural and built terrain are instilled with a sensitivity that balances environmental, social and economic prosperity. two of the main buildings, the ‘water garden pavilion’ and the newly renovated ‘baggage building arts centre’, incorporate a range sustainable design measures including: photovoltaic energy production, passive heating/cooling, high albedo and green roofing, high energy performance envelopes, local materials and recycled content. the natural surrounding also incorporates sustainable design techniques of non-invasive species planting, low irrigation planting (no sprinkler systems on site), and storm water filtration.

 a key area of the waterfront, the ‘spirit garden’, supports a naturalized landscape that has been transformed into an ecologically rich wetland typical to the thunder bay region. the garden features distinct spaces and ecological systems that support both active and passive human use in a public park setting. included in this context, the living shoreline breathes into the built environment. bioengineering techniques are used to rehabilitate a derelict, man-made beach into a fish habitat and naturalized coastline. a structure of the spirit garden, the gathering circle, is an open-air pavilion reflecting aboriginal concepts of the inclusive circle, peaceful co-existence and respect for the natural world.
